From nobody Wed Jul 27 14:27:16 2022 X-Original-To: dev-commits-ports-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4LtGM91sXbz4XhLD; Wed, 27 Jul 2022 14:27:17 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4LtGM91Jxwz3hXF; Wed, 27 Jul 2022 14:27:17 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1658932037;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=tin4RT95tVrAFwZcNSBrvUKZVTf7iw41TMZuii1/cHg=; b=C/Lz++7WMwpWMmi7gI18bfAB7oX9VxbIBqluJXRspVg7YgJuSlyxiKTO8F6tuHaGHirm+t 0HvKWkHZOGe8IX1rQfirlGE3C342+/5SUbBlWkAXGR0fQZXvZECJRljtl3anwoyJ25BcqF 3V4Ea+9OLh0YgyUDnbJehAjbwZhv/1d7LeuFXdYm4D8N/q5Fn/rdkoYD2++0ALO7FFz22L 3OpoXOT84RHwAxeh7jFCuTJQ7wVpRP18+4tW0kk+POC5teFCPPq3bL1p4+Q1j/CvfK0rfM XpY4HwuycbdtuzdDGal6K3QZeUdf+PL6Rat4Vr7rkfH62H6mCAjJ7feV5bLwuA==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4LtGM907TWzKlX; Wed, 27 Jul 2022 14:27:17 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.16.1/8.16.1) with ESMTP id 26RERG4x066089; Wed, 27 Jul 2022 14:27:16 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.16.1/8.16.1/Submit) id 26RERG9R066088; Wed, 27 Jul 2022 14:27:16 GMT (envelope-from git) Date: Wed, 27 Jul 2022 14:27:16 GMT Message-Id: <202207271427.26RERG9R066088@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Baptiste Daroussin Subject: git: 9636cde2213c - main - cad/linux-eagle5: use pkg-message to show message on remove List-Id: Commit messages for all branches of the 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-all@freebsd.org X-BeenThere: dev-commits-ports-all@freebsd.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: bapt X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 9636cde2213c259225e82563cead59721090a610 Auto-Submitted: auto-generated 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1658932037;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=tin4RT95tVrAFwZcNSBrvUKZVTf7iw41TMZuii1/cHg=; b=fixgnkzdTX5wEqfjc4mKK8ltndxSib5FJ+zqTDxv28x8XGNQC09fpT65BkPvz7DfO2AW9m 3XP1BnbXsuAo8VoEx0OF7/IBcTlngRunDttUyMwWfH7GxvenDMsEZVsjMwhcqKPSwaIsLO B07cxuCFDf0eXR2/MF5hxM/KnJrl6c1uxU6SL48CGMYpVkBAa3XRU7TqXhkaIin3UnH4yp j48v6nuKfk9Ha6b+5WywQaYIQYHmg/zTEIvtA39Bmp5I6cSCi0FZHz3ja40TpMSrjqXkfa OxG+kB11EoZw70E8vfQ7xmFemGEGsg5r1m0s+mM1LnhbfZQ6DU04eTIflg0QMw==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1658932037; a=rsa-sha256; cv=none; b=xIu4Lo6+Rw2LsCnbLoRuZQSWYggmdXJHX9GBb/AuC2F44Brf4bekTYUsxK0DWT7DlfFJaS TETHhaUdtM+sV6PA0eZWN0kr/oSnplTL0ktrYMR8WzNJ+DCKsmC9AI+TSGR6UVRH0WrvZg SRj1kxSPtl4LfC/jr3zx+DalwJx63ypvhfkwLLmNekVvP11a1WUmrWdosnunj50Z2ORB8Z FDNWzeTu+1/ufXB3dxZ61bqmB3N21NJY838TjN/A4lR/3wyFToitf8U8fPySJG/+9ELRsw EPgpDcsArXoRXrhclD9qCCf+mwaImey1hdxi0oBKcYd2WVsAvHpXHNvqQ6BGvA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none X-ThisMailContainsUnwantedMimeParts: N The branch main has been updated by bapt: URL: https://cgit.FreeBSD.org/ports/commit/?id=9636cde2213c259225e82563cead59721090a610 commit 9636cde2213c259225e82563cead59721090a610 Author: Baptiste Daroussin AuthorDate: 2022-07-27 13:34:20 +0000 Commit: Baptiste Daroussin CommitDate: 2022-07-27 14:27:11 +0000 cad/linux-eagle5: use pkg-message to show message on remove --- cad/linux-eagle5/Makefile | 4 ++-- cad/linux-eagle5/files/pkg-deinstall.in | 19 ------------------- cad/linux-eagle5/files/pkg-message.in | 8 ++++++++ 3 files changed, 10 insertions(+), 21 deletions(-) diff --git a/cad/linux-eagle5/Makefile b/cad/linux-eagle5/Makefile index aa20658feb28..2e26d8c40f91 100644 --- a/cad/linux-eagle5/Makefile +++ b/cad/linux-eagle5/Makefile @@ -1,6 +1,6 @@ PORTNAME= eagle5 PORTVERSION= ${EAGLEVERSION} -PORTREVISION= 7 +PORTREVISION= 8 CATEGORIES= cad linux MASTER_SITES= LOCAL/riggs/${PORTNAME} \ ftp://ftp.cadsoft.de/eagle/program/${EAGLEBASEVERSION}/ @@ -37,7 +37,7 @@ EAGLEVERSION= ${EAGLEBASEVERSION}.${EAGLEBUGFIX} USES= linux USE_LINUX= xorglibs jpeg png NO_BUILD= yes -SUB_FILES= pkg-deinstall pkg-message +SUB_FILES= pkg-message DESKTOP_ENTRIES= "Eagle5" "Tool for designing printed circuit boards" \ ${DATADIR}/ulp/eagle.bmp \ diff --git a/cad/linux-eagle5/files/pkg-deinstall.in b/cad/linux-eagle5/files/pkg-deinstall.in deleted file mode 100644 index 5418dcb1c48d..000000000000 --- a/cad/linux-eagle5/files/pkg-deinstall.in +++ /dev/null @@ -1,19 +0,0 @@ -#!/bin/sh - -PATH=/bin:/usr/sbin:/usr/bin:/usr/sbin - -DATADIR="%%DATADIR%%" - -post-deinstall() { - echo "WARNING: If you will *NOT* use this package anymore, please remove the" - echo " following file and the directory manually:" - echo " ${DATADIR}/bin/eagle.key" - echo " ${DATADIR}" - echo -} - -case $2 in - POST-DEINSTALL) - post-deinstall - ;; -esac diff --git a/cad/linux-eagle5/files/pkg-message.in b/cad/linux-eagle5/files/pkg-message.in index 338235d72c1c..12bc421ae666 100644 --- a/cad/linux-eagle5/files/pkg-message.in +++ b/cad/linux-eagle5/files/pkg-message.in @@ -12,5 +12,13 @@ directory upon initial startup. If this user does no longer want to work on projects with eagle (e.g. the root account has been used to create the mentioned key file), this directory can safely be deleted. EOM +}, +{ type: rmeove + message: <